There's a really neat thematic sense about it. Accepting the premise that we all have an angel side and a devil on the other, in the title track, the horned one can't find anywhere he belongs until he goes back to his own home. But here in Los Endos, at the end of all things, an angel appears perhaps heralding the idea that we are all welcome here if we accept the symbolic "savior" and find peace in ourselves - rather than having sought a city of towers, bright and gold.
That's perhaps a really Christian interpretation but that's what they were going for on Supper's Ready.
